Job Description

Griffin Health is seeking apart-time Ambulance Billing Specialistto join our dynamic team. This position plays a critical role in ensuring accurate and timely billing for ambulance services in accordance with CMS and insurance guidelines. We are looking for a detail-oriented and experienced individual who can contribute to our mission of providing high-quality patient-centered care.

Responsibilities:

Verify insurance coverage eligibility and obtain required authorizations.

Review medical records and documentation to assign accurate billing codes per CMS guidelines.

Ensure patient and crew signatures meet compliance standards.

Prepare and submit insurance claims with precision and attention to CMS regulations.

Follow up on unpaid claims denials and appeals with insurance companies.

Communicate with patients regarding unpaid accounts and billing questions.

Collaborate with patients clients and hospital departments to gather missing or clarifying information.

Maintain accurate and compliant billing records and documentation.

Stay informed on coding updates policy changes and insurance procedures.

Support continuous improvement in billing processes and revenue cycle operations.

Deliver exceptional customer service in handling inquiries from patients clients and insurers.

Qualifications:

High school diploma or equivalent required; Associates or Bachelors degree preferred.

NAAC Certification (National Academy of Ambulance Compliance) Required

Prior experience in ambulance or medical billing within a healthcare setting.

Proficiency in ICD-10 CPT HCPCS coding and relevant billing software.

Experience with Zoll RescueNet or similar ambulance billing platforms.

Strong knowledge of CMS and insurance billing guidelines and reimbursement processes.

Familiarity with EMS procedures and medical terminology.

Excellent communication and customer service skills.

Ability to prioritize and manage tasks independently in a fast-paced environment.

Experience with EMR systems and Microsoft Office Suite.
